Visit A Dentist For A Facelift- Without A Knife

Today, surgeons are not the only ones who can restore your beauty. Cosmetic dentists have enhanced their specialty in making you look younger and pretty just like you were before, and sometimes even better. Your bite and your smile will be improved. Thanks to the modern breakthroughs of dentistry called Dental Facelift. Facial reconstruction in a non-surgical method is possible.

What are the common facial deformities that make you look older?

Sagging skin and deformities of the mouth are the primary factors that makes you look older than you really are. As years are continually adding to your age, your dental structures lose some of the essential parts needed to keep that young and vibrant look. The teeth are either discolored or missing and there could be recession of the gums which displays root surfaces of the teeth. This can result in receding and/or drooping jaw line and cheeks, nose and lips. Even the plastic surgeon cannot restore your former facial features unless you go to a cosmetic dentist. They have the right dental equipment to perform the right dental procedures that fits to your need.

What is ADD?

TMJ or the temporomandibular joint disorder is the only known procedure to uplift the quality of the mouth and jaw portion for many years. This does not only improve your features but also your health. It was proven to eliminate migraines, neck pain and back pain.

Recently, another dental procedure was discovered by Dr. Nick Mohindra called ADD or Added Dimension Dentistry. ADD is a procedure that uses a plastic retainer called ADD Facial Rejuvenator. The purpose of this device is to lift the lower jaw and other facial muscles to a higher position resulting to a younger looking you. By wearing this for several months, the results will be manifested. This will adjust your sagging facial muscles to a permanently restored position.

The eyes, the cheeks and the entire face are lifted with this amazing device. The chin is in proper place. Usually, the dropping of the chin makes it too protruded and results to older looking face. With ADD, this will be repositioned. When the jaw is restored, the cheeks and the wrinkled skin follow. The result reveals a higher cheek bones and firmer skin around the cheek and neck. The skin definitely looks smoother than it was before.

Is ADD expensive?

Typically, ADD is not quite expensive. But, it can become very expensive if your mouth requires a lot of reconstruction such as teeth and gum rehabilitation. If your teeth are discolored, then you also need a whitening treatment. If you want to achieve a total look, porcelain veneers are used to give you that beautiful perfect smile. Also dental crowns are placed over your decayed teeth. 

If you are worried about the cost, just keep in mind that the risks you will get from ADD procedure is not that risky as you can get from surgical facelift. With ADD, you do not need to go under the knife to be beautiful.

Burning Mouth Syndrome: What Is It And What Can You Do About It

Burning mouth disorder or BMS is a sensation in the mouth that seems like you just have been heated with boiling water. You can also feel dryness in the mouth and modification in flavors can develop. This burning feeling can be localized in one location or generalized in the mouth. Females are more common to develope this than males and mostly in the age group of when they have reached menopause.
